Has Your Street Not Been Plowed?

The storm is long over, but several Jamaica Plain streets are still just as snow covered as they were Saturday morning.

 

Several Jamaica Plain streets are still completely covered with snow.

Jamaica Plain Patch readers have emailed and sent photos via Twitter of streets in the neighborhood that have yet to see one pass with a plow since the snow began to come down hard overnight Friday into Saturday morning.

The city of Boston plowed streets through the night, and they're taking requests via forms on the city's website: www.cityofboston.gov. The city's corresponding Twitter handle is @NotifyBoston.

This is the city's last Tweet from about 10:30 Saturday night: "Crews working through the night, all streets will be plowed. Thanks for your patience; add requests here: http://ow.ly/hzWLv"

The mayor's hotline is experiencing heavy call volumes Sunday morning, according to an alert on the city's site.
